    Abstract: The disclosure discloses an algebraic decoding method and a decoder for a (n, n(n?1), n?1) permutation group code in a communication modulation system. The basic principle of the decoding method is: assuming that two code elements p(r1)=s1 and p(r2)=s2 can be correctly detected in a received real vector with a length of n, including their element values s1, s2 and position indices r1, r2 in the vector, an intermediate parameter w is determined by solving an equation (r1?r2)w=(s1?s2)(mod n); and each code element is calculated by w according to p(i)=(s1+(n?r1+i)w)(mod n), i=1, 2, . . . , n. The decoder is mainly composed of multiple n-dimensional registers, a w calculator, n code element calculators, and a code element buffer. In the disclosure, in a case where a receiver only correctly detects two code elements in a transmitted codeword with a length of n, the codeword can be correctly decoded by using the received information of the two code elements.

    Abstract: Various embodiments of a vision-based privacy-preserving embedded fall-detection system are disclosed. This embedded fall-detection system can include one or more cameras for capturing video images of one or more persons. Moreover, this embedded fall-detection system can include various fall-detection modules for processing the captured video images including: a pose-estimation module, an action-recognition module, and a fall-detection module, all of which can perform the intended fall-detection functionalities within the embedded system environment in real-time in order to detect falls of the one or more persons. When a fall is detected, instead of sending the original captured images, the embedded fall-detection system can transmit sanitized video images to the server, wherein each detected person is represented by a skeleton figure in place of the actual person images, thereby preserving the privacy of the detected person.
